Abstract

The invention relates to an energy-saving and environment-friendly pulse dust collector which comprises an exhaust port, a top cover plate, a dust collection box body, a booster air pump, an observation port, an air inlet and a dust discharge switch, the exhaust port is formed in the top end of the front side face of the dust collection box body, the top cover plate is connected to the top side face of the dust collection box body, and the booster air pump is arranged at the top end of the rear side face of the dust collection box body; the observation opening is formed in the side face of the dust removal box body, the air inlet is formed in the bottom end of the rear side face of the dust removal box body, and the dust discharging hopper is arranged at the bottom end of the dust removal box body. The design of the pulse dust collector is optimized, the design of an electronic pulse valve adopted by a traditional pulse dust collector is changed, the pulse dust collector is improved into a wind power pulse injection structure which achieves the same effect by utilizing wind power, and the structure is more reasonable in design, not prone to damage and long in service life; and the bottom end adopts the cylindrical switch valve, so that the sealing effect is better, the leakage of dust and gas is avoided, and the device is suitable for popularization and use.

technical field [0001] The invention relates to the technical field of environmental protection, in particular to an energy-saving and environment-friendly pulse dust collector. Background technique [0002] Pulse dust collectors are widely used and are indispensable environmental protection equipment in industrial production. For example, in the production of feed acidifiers, it is necessary to remove dust from the output of the acidifier to prevent chemical dust from spreading into the atmosphere. Traditionally, pulse dust collectors are used. The electronic pulse valve releases the compressed gas, and the effect is good, but the electronic pulse valve is easily damaged, and it is particularly troublesome to replace. In order to reduce the maintenance frequency of the dust collector, an energy-saving and environmentally friendly pulse dust collector is hereby designed.
